Works great here.  Thanks for working on this, Juri.

Could we prevent the "0/0" count from showing when searching for an
incomplete regexp?  For example, typing characters after C-M-s [
results in the isearch prompt shifting when the "0/0" count is
displayed lazily after each keypress.

Also, the count is shown in the prompt even for "M-e".  For example,
C-s buf M-e shows "1/2 I-search:" as the (static) prompt, which is not
necessary (and it may be outdated as soon as the user changes the text
in the minibuffer).
